Performance Air Intake Systems
A significant improvement for boosting vehicle performance lies in the installation of high-flow air intake systems. These systems are designed to optimize airflow into the engine, allowing for improved combustion efficiency. By minimizing intake restrictions, performance air intakes boost horsepower and torque, resulting in a more responsive throttle and superior acceleration.
Additionally, they regularly feature high-flow filters that strengthen filtration and longevity, ensuring cleaner air goes into the engine. Installation is ordinarily straightforward, making it accessible for many aficionados. Furthermore, some systems present a distinctive sound that enhances the driving experience. Overall, performance air intake systems exemplify a core alteration for those pursuing to elevate their vehicle's capability and economy.
High-Quality Exhaust Choices
By optimizing airflow with performance air intake systems, transitioning to high-performance exhaust options can improve engine output further. High-performance exhaust units are engineered to reduce backpressure, allowing more efficient expulsion of exhaust gases. This enhanced circulation can deliver significant gains in horsepower and torque.
Options like exhaust modifications and headers present distinct benefits, with cat-back systems replacing the exhaust from the catalytic converter to the rear, while headers improve the manifold's operational capacity. Additionally, using lightweight materials such as stainless steel or titanium can cut overall vehicle weight, facilitating better overall performance.
Ultimately, opting for high-performance exhaust options not only enhances mechanical performance but also amplifies the vehicle's sound, delivering a more electrifying driving experience.

Boosting Control With Suspension Upgrades
Improved engine performance often motivates enthusiasts to explore other important aspects of their vehicle's handling characteristics, such as handling. Upgrading suspension components is vital for optimizing a car's operation, ensuring that it can navigate corners and bumps with exactness. Upgraded struts and shocks are built to enhance stability, decrease body roll, and improve overall ride quality.
Performance coilovers can supply adjustable ride height and damping, permitting drivers to personalize their setup in accordance with driving style and conditions. Additionally, sway bars help to decrease lateral movement during turns, resulting in better cornering grip.
Upgrading to premium bushings can further enhance responsiveness, decreasing flex in the suspension structure. These modifications not only improve handling but also contribute to a more engaging driving experience. For those seeking to maximize their vehicle's potential, committing to quality suspension improvements is a crucial step toward achieving superior handling and overall performance.

Tire Kinds Described
What impact can the right tires make in a vehicle's performance? The selection of tire type is essential in handling, traction, and complete driving experience. All-season tires provide versatility for various weather conditions, while summer tires shine in warm and dry climates, offering improved grip and cornering capabilities. For off-road lovers, mud-terrain tires come with aggressive treads designed to conquer tough terrains. On the other hand, performance tires prioritize speed and responsiveness, ideal for racing or spirited driving. Each type fulfills particular needs, influencing acceleration, braking, and stability. In the end, selecting appropriate tires not only improves performance but also increases safety, enabling drivers to manage various conditions with confidence and efficiency.
Wheel Material Positive Aspects
While the selection of wheel material may seem less important to tire selection, it significantly affects a vehicle's performance and handling. Aluminum wheels, known for their light weight, enhance acceleration and braking effectiveness, boosting overall responsiveness. Their ability to release thermal energy also aids in maintaining ideal tire performance during high-speed driving. Conversely, steel wheels, while heavier and less costly, offer longevity and resistance to damage, making them suitable for daily driving and rough conditions. Carbon fiber wheel designs represent a premium option, offering exceptional strength-to-weight ratios that enhance aerodynamics and cornering stability. Ultimately, selecting the appropriate wheel material allows drivers to customize their vehicle's performance characteristics, balancing speed, comfort, and durability based on individual driving needs.

How Do Premium Parts Impact My Vehicle's Coverage?
Quality components can influence a vehicle's warranty, as manufacturers may deny requests if aftermarket components create damage. It's important for owners to review warranty terms and consult with dealerships before installing upgrades to prevent complications.
Is it possible to fit upgraded components by myself?
Yes, people can fit upgrade components themselves, provided they have the required expertise and equipment. However, incorrect fitting may result in issues, so researching and following manufacturer guidelines is essential for maximum performance and safety.
